Understanding VIN Verification: Why It Matters in Los Angeles
In Los Angeles, where a vast array of vehicles crisscross the city daily, accurate and reliable vehicle identification number (VIN) verification is more than just a service—it’s a necessity. VIN verification involves cross-referencing a vehicle’s unique 17-character VIN with databases to confirm its authenticity, history, and current condition. This process plays a crucial role in ensuring both the safety and legality of vehicles on the city’s roads. For instance, a vin verifier or inspector can uncover hidden issues like previous accidents, outstanding recalls, or even odometer rollback, helping buyers make informed decisions when purchasing used cars.
Moreover, for Los Angeles residents dealing with insurance claims or DMV procedures, a vin verified vehicle is essential. Insurance companies and the California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) rely on accurate VIN data to process claims, register vehicles, and ensure compliance with regulations. By using trusted vin verification services, individuals can protect themselves from financial losses and legal complications associated with fraudulent activities like identity theft or altered vehicle histories.

DMV vs. Independent VIN Inspectors: Comparing Services
When it comes to verifying a vehicle’s history and authenticity, choosing between DMV (Department of Motor Vehicles) services and independent V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) inspectors can be challenging. While the DMV offers a standard vin verification process, independent inspecters provide more specialized and comprehensive services.
DMV offices typically handle vin verification as part of routine vehicle registration or title transfers, ensuring the VIN matches the vehicle’s specifications. However, their services may not go beyond basic checks and could lack detailed reporting. In contrast, independent VIN inspectors are specialized professionals who offer thorough vin number verification, often including historical reports on accidents, ownership changes, and mechanical issues. They use advanced tools and databases to deliver a more comprehensive picture of the vehicle’s past, making them an attractive option for those seeking meticulous vin inspection near me. These inspecters provide valuable insights that can impact important decisions, especially when purchasing a used car.
